Application

Reactant for:
  • Preparation of unsaturated hydroxymethylene diphosphonic acid derivatives by reaction of trimethylsilyl phosphites
  • Asymmetrical synthesis of the isoindolinone subunit of the macrocyclic poylketide natural product muironolide A via stereoselective intramolecular Diels-Alder cycloaddition
  • Preparation of emollient, humectant, and fluorescent α,β-unsaturated thiol esters for long-acting skin applications
  • Stereoselective synthesis of enediol carbonates for use in the asymmetrical synthesis of α-acyloxyketones
  • Acylation of pyrazoles
